Battery Charging: Is it workin for you?

If your battery is charging, please list the carrier you use, the rom you use, wether you plug into a wall or a USB, wether or not you changed backlight settings to run android with suspend, and anything else relevent to the situation.

Some people claim that Android charging does not work, some say it does. Personally, I would always unplug not even thinking that my battery might have been taking the charge. One day, I opened up the battery monitor and payed attention. Using the battery meter over a course of maybe 15 mins or so with a charge source plugged in, does you battery level increase? If so, post the hardware/software conditions here so we can see if this is something others that need it may be able to obtain.

Note that this is a reference. Your best bet is to open the battery monitor, check your battery boltage and then put the phone down for 10 minutes. If you have a phone capable of charging, battery voltage should have increased after 10 minutes... rather than decrease. Those reporting charging capability also seem to have the graphic of a plugged in device showing "fully charged" on the phone when it is charging.

My results:
Charging: Yes
Source: USB to computer AND Wall Charger
Handset: Sprint HTC TP2
Rom: Energy Series 3/12/10 through current
Backlight WinMo settings: Auto
Does Android suspend into a fully black screen? No
Device Driver PC attempts to install: Smartphone

Roms reported to have the ability to charge currently:
MR. X
Energy Series
Stock Sprint

Kernel reported to make charging possible when it wasn't before:
Kernal posted 3/20/10 - Build: htc msm-android@20100320_225430
